Arzúa sits roughly 40 kilometres from Santiago de Compostela, making it one of the last major stops on the Camino Francés and a town where pilgrims have been resting and regrouping for centuries. The town is also known throughout Galicia for its cheese, the creamy Arzúa-Ulloa, which local markets and shops sell in rounds that many walkers carry the rest of the way as a treat for arrival.

For those walking the Camino Francés, Arzúa often serves as a point of reflection. The end is close enough to feel but far enough that the walk still has a day or two left in it. The town has a small but genuine pilgrim culture, with the evening atmosphere in the streets and restaurants shaped largely by walkers passing through from across Europe and beyond.
